93,070 is a composite number, even.
93,070 (ninety-three thousand seventy) is an even 5-digit number. It is a composite number with 16 divisors, and factors as 2 × 5 × 41 × 227.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x16B8E.

Goldbach's conjecture says every even integer greater than 2 is the sum of two primes. For 93070, here are decompositions:
- 11 + 93059 = 93070
- 17 + 93053 = 93070
- 23 + 93047 = 93070
- 83 + 92987 = 93070
- 113 + 92957 = 93070
- 149 + 92921 = 93070
- 239 + 92831 = 93070
- 269 + 92801 = 93070
Showing the first eight; more decompositions exist.
